Has anyone seen the rulebook for 2015 regarding buying a home after 12 months? It states that you can buy a house only 12 months after a foreclosure, deed in lieu, short sale etc. I'm going to talk to a lender today to see what options I have. Hope this helps someone.

Hi. Yes, we are in the midst of this right now in Illinois. Fingers crossed!
We waited until15 months after our bankruptcy went through to do the counseling (December 2014) and then this past month began looking for a lender. That has been a challenge. Here's the thing. One lender rejected us because my husband started a new job (a very good one) just 3 months ago and they used the excuse that it's not long enough. He's had several jobs before that to show consistent employment but because his new job is in a different line of work (still salary based), they denied us. We think that's completely wrong. The second lender said because we had both bankruptcy and foreclosure that we don't meet the requirements. We showed her the facts and that she was wrong. She then said they don't do the program. Grrrr...so we finally found someone who has gotten us farther in the process than anyone else. We won't know until Monday if we get preapproval.
